A delicious fruity smoothie great for when you’re rushing out the door in the morning. Raspberry Yoghurt Smoothie is a quick and easy breakfast.
Raspberry Yoghurt Smoothie
- Prep Time: 5 mins
- Total Time: 5 mins
Ingredients
Scale
- 300g frozen raspberries
- 200g vanilla yoghurt
- 2 cups milk
- 8 ice cubes
- extra raspberries to serve
Instructions
- Combine raspberries, yoghurt, milk and ice into food processor, blend until smooth.
- Pour into glasses/drink bottle and enjoy.
